Tin siding installation involves attaching durable metal panels to the exterior of a building to provide a protective and attractive outer layer. This process typically includes preparing the existing surface, measuring and cutting the tin panels to fit specific areas, and securely fastening them in place. Skilled service providers ensure that the siding is properly aligned and sealed to prevent water intrusion and withstand harsh weather conditions. Proper installation not only enhances the appearance of a property but also adds an extra layer of defense against the elements.

This service is often sought after to address common problems such as rust, corrosion, or damage to existing siding materials. Over time, exposure to moisture and temperature fluctuations can cause traditional siding to deteriorate, leading to leaks or structural issues. Tin siding offers a long-lasting solution that resists pests, rot, and decay. Installing new tin siding can also improve energy efficiency by providing better insulation, which helps maintain comfortable indoor temperatures and reduces energy costs.

The overview below groups typical Tin Siding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Manchester, NH.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Minor tin siding repairs, such as patching small areas or replacing individual panels,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the damage and material costs.

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of tin siding or upgrading specific areas usually ranges from $1,000 to $3,000. Larger, more involved projects can push costs higher, especially if additional repairs or surface prep are needed.

Full Siding Replacement - Complete removal and installation of new tin siding on an average-sized building can cost between $4,000 and $8,000. Many projects in this range are straightforward, but complex or larger structures may reach higher prices.

Custom or Complex Projects - Large, custom, or intricate tin siding installations, such as for historic buildings or multi-story structures, can exceed $10,000. These projects are less common and typically involve additional design or structural considerations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ing tin siding? Tin siding offers durability, weather resistance, and a low-maintenance option for exterior cladding, making it suitable for various building types in Manchester, NH.

How do local contractors install tin siding? Skilled service providers typically prepare the surface, measure and cut the panels accurately, then securely fasten the tin siding to ensure a long-lasting finish.

Can tin siding be customized to match my home's style? Yes, local pros can often provide a range of finishes, colors, and styles to complement the architecture and aesthetic preferences of your property.

Is tin siding suitable for historic buildings? Tin siding can be installed on historic structures, but it’s important to work with experienced contractors who understand the preservation considerations involved.

What maintenance is required for tin siding? Tin siding generally requires minimal upkeep, such as occasional cleaning and inspections to ensure panels remain secure and free of damage.
